Transaction 1539f837941151e76009f6b8fca9ec94cb110c9b890336a8f09086268d17e419
1 Input
1 Output
-
1539f837941151e76009f6b8fca9ec94cb110c9b890336a8f09086268d17e419:0
- value
- 11846839
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bae1b555c703f8df0621eefa7318d09b28eeba71 OP_EQUAL
- address
- 3Jj9ziQDewkMYiL3XNv56WbTQWwrobM9Cu